Rosie Bannister is in her last year of a turbulent experience in primary school. Staying with her grandparents on their farm in the Paterson Valley over the Easter break of 2015 while her parents are away, she is confronted in the wee hours of the night by a young girl from a foreign land stealing food from their kitchen cupboard. Set against the April storm of 2015 in the Newcastle/Hunter Region of New South Wales, Rosie, her cousins and her grandparents become embroiled in a life-changing experience that begins in a derelict dairy on the banks of the Paterson River and takes them to the mighty halls of power in Parliament House, Canberra.
